Addington Park / Addington Palace, the Seat of the Arch Bishop of Canterbury

A fine original antique lithograph print from George. F. Prosser's Select Illustrations of the County of Surrey, comprising picturesque views of the Seats of the Nobility and Gentry. Published in 1828. This one being a view of Addington Park, now known as Addington Palace in Surrey. Titled and printed by Charles Hullmandel. Illustration size approx 20 x 13cm. Good margins. With a seperate page of descriptive text. Good condition, some slight age spotting into title.
